import { Construct } from 'constructs';
import * as cdktf from 'cdktf';
export interface GkeHubNamespaceConfig extends cdktf.TerraformMetaArguments {
/**
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#id GkeHubNamespace#id}
*
* Please be aware that the id field is automatically added to all resources in Terraform providers using a Terraform provider SDK version below 2.
* If you experience problems setting this value it might not be settable. Please take a look at the provider documentation to ensure it should be settable.
*/
readonly id?: string;
/**
* Labels for this Namespace.
*
*
* **Note**: This field is non-authoritative, and will only manage the labels present in your configuration.
* Please refer to the field 'effective_labels' for all of the labels present on the resource.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#labels GkeHubNamespace#labels}
*/
readonly labels?: {
[key: string]: string;
};
/**
* Namespace-level cluster namespace labels. These labels are applied
* to the related namespace of the member clusters bound to the parent
* Scope. Scope-level labels ('namespace_labels' in the Fleet Scope
* resource) take precedence over Namespace-level labels if they share
* a key. Keys and values must be Kubernetes-conformant.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#namespace_labels GkeHubNamespace#namespace_labels}
*/
readonly namespaceLabels?: {
[key: string]: string;
};
/**
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#project GkeHubNamespace#project}
*/
readonly project?: string;
/**
* The name of the Scope instance.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#scope GkeHubNamespace#scope}
*/
readonly scope: string;
/**
* Id of the scope
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#scope_id GkeHubNamespace#scope_id}
*/
readonly scopeId: string;
/**
* The client-provided identifier of the namespace.
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#scope_namespace_id GkeHubNamespace#scope_namespace_id}
*/
readonly scopeNamespaceId: string;
/**
* timeouts block
*
*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.13.0/docs/resources/gke_hub_namespace#timeouts GkeHubNamespace#timeouts}
*/
readonly timeouts?: GkeHubNamespaceTimeouts;
}
